Locate a psychiatrist in your area

When choosing a psychiatrist you must find a psychiatrist who can assist you to achieve a positive outcome. You should consider a variety of factors, including the location, the experience, and credentials. It is essential to establish a good relationship with and trust your therapist.

It is also crucial to determine if your insurance policy covers psychiatrists. Your insurance provider may have a list with preferred providers. For more details, contact the company.

Find a psychiatrist near you. Some providers offer sliding scale rates that are dependent on your income. If you're in need affordable care, ask the doctor if there are any financial assistance programs.

Certain psychiatrists are covered under Medicaid. It is a federal-state program that provides health coverage to low-income individuals. For instance, it offers coverage for seniors, pregnant women, and people with disabilities. However, it is often restricted to a certain number of visits per year.

Another alternative is to locate a community resource center. There are some states that have resource centers that provide a list of companies. They can also provide.

Online directories are also accessible. A few examples include Psychology Today, Vitals, and U.S. News & World Report. These directories provide an abundance of background information about the different psychiatrists you're thinking of.

A detailed medical history is the best way to be sure that you receive the treatment you require. Your symptoms and the way they have affected your life are essential. Also, discuss your feelings and preferences. Sharing your goals will help you build a strong therapeutic relationship.

During your appointment you'll be asked a lot of questions. Prepare yourself for these questions by providing a list of your medications. Discuss your family's history with mental illness.

You want to make sure you choose a doctor who is well-educated, skilled and relaxed. You do not want your doctor feel like you're making him or her feel uncomfortable. You do not want your doctor to make you feel like you're not being heard.

A psychiatrist can assist you to manage your symptoms. A positive outcome will only be accomplished if you locate a psychiatrist who is sensitive to your needs.

Telehealth vs remote health care

Telehealth and remote health care are terms used to define various kinds of health services. They allow qualified doctors and medical professionals to connect via the internet to diagnose and treat patients. The field of telemedicine is growing in recent years, but there are still obstacles to widespread acceptance.

Healthcare providers must create clinical protocols to provide high-quality health services via telehealth. These protocols should contain information such as the problem to be treated, the time it can be treated and the guidelines on how the prescription should be implemented.

Online psychiatry appointments are utilized to treat various mental health issues. A psychiatrist can perform a diagnosis, prescribe medication or give a second opinion. Many psychiatrists provide therapy. Some of these options are available on the internet.

Some psychiatrists use the point-to-point connection. This means they refer patients to local hospitals. This is often utilized in urgent care, teleradiology and the field of telepsychiatry. It can also be utilized by smaller clinics to outsource their treatment to a central location.

For many doctors, telemedicine is an integral part of a direct-pay model. Patients pay a yearly subscription or convenience fee to receive virtual visits as a service. Many telehealth programs are not affordable for smaller practices.

A concierge practice model is an alternative option. Patients pay a monthly subscription to a doctor on retainer. The provider might offer several virtual visits. One of the most effective ways to locate the doctor who provides telehealth is to conduct an online search to find local doctors.

Most telemedicine programs require staff training. They also require modern technology. It depends on the location you live in.

Online appointments could be an option in the event of a psychiatric diagnosis however, it is recommended to visit a psychiatric specialist in person. While an online psychiatrist can prescribe certain medications, they aren't able to prescribe controlled substances.
